π
<-

Libraires Python supplémentaires

:32ti73: :32ti73e: :32ti73e2: :32ti76f: :32ti80: :32ti81: :32ti82: :32ti85: :32ti86: :32ti82s: :32ti82sf: :32ti82sfn: :32ti83: :32ti83p: :32ti83pb: :32ti83pr: :32ti83pfr: :32ti83pse: :32ti84p: :32ti84pse: :32ti84ppse: :32ti84pfr: :32ti84pcse: :32ti83pfrusb: :32ti82p: :32ti82a: :32ti84pce: :32ti83pce:

Re: Libraires Python supplémentaires

Unread postby emilechombier » 01 Sep 2019, 23:10

Décidément, je bloque à la création de l'image ROM: je suis hélas sur W10.
Le CEmu ne propose qu'un .exe , aucun autre fichier...:( pas de script "DUMP")
Je me suis donc tourné vers TiLP : Après avoir désinstallé les logiciels et drivers Ti (Ti-connect, Ti-View etc.), j'ai installé TiLP et GTK+ (je n'avais pas pas celui de GIMP) mais je bloque sur l'install de GFM (message "could not download the files"... je clique sur retry , tjs le même problème)
Pouvez-vous m'aider svp?
User avatar
emilechombier
Niveau 7: EP (Espèce Protégée: geek)
Niveau 7: EP (Espèce Protégée: geek)
Level up: 8.6%
 
Posts: 51
Joined: 01 Sep 2019, 17:29
Gender: Male
Calculator(s):
MyCalcs profile

Re: Libraires Python supplémentaires

Unread postby Ti64CLi++ » 01 Sep 2019, 23:12

Le fichier est proposé dans l'application.
Lance le .exe, puis choisis de créer une ROM, il te proposera d'enregistrer le fchier DUMP ;)
Image
User avatar
Ti64CLi++Modo
Niveau 16: CC2 (Commandeur des Calculatrices)
Niveau 16: CC2 (Commandeur des Calculatrices)
Level up: 32.5%
 
Posts: 3446
Images: 75
Joined: 04 Jul 2014, 14:40
Location: Clermont-Ferrand 63
Gender: Male
Calculator(s):
MyCalcs profile
Class: ENS Rennes
GitHub: Ti64CLi

Re: Libraires Python supplémentaires

Unread postby emilechombier » 01 Sep 2019, 23:16

EDIT: j'ai réussi à installer GFM (j'ai décoché "download GTK+ runtimes libraries" puisque je les ai déjà )
Mais J'ai beau brancher et débrancher la calculetten elle n'est pas détectée, TiLP ne bronche pas.
C'est indiqué dans la boite de commande "tilp.exe:8812): libglade-WARNING **: unknown property `orientation' for class `GtkVBox' "
est-ce inquiétant ?
pouvez-vous m'aider svp?
merci d'avance
User avatar
emilechombier
Niveau 7: EP (Espèce Protégée: geek)
Niveau 7: EP (Espèce Protégée: geek)
Level up: 8.6%
 
Posts: 51
Joined: 01 Sep 2019, 17:29
Gender: Male
Calculator(s):
MyCalcs profile

Re: Libraires Python supplémentaires

Unread postby critor » 01 Sep 2019, 23:20

Dans CEmu, choisir :
  • menu Calculatrice
  • Assistant de config. de la ROM
  • Créer une image ROM à partir de votre calculatrice

On obtient alors cette fenêtre popup, et il y a juste à cliquer sur le bouton "Enregistrer le programme" pour mettre le programme de dumping à transférer dans le dossier de son choix :
Image
Image
User avatar
critorAdmin
Niveau 19: CU (Créateur Universel)
Niveau 19: CU (Créateur Universel)
Level up: 51.5%
 
Posts: 42261
Images: 16739
Joined: 25 Oct 2008, 00:00
Location: Montpellier
Gender: Male
Calculator(s):
MyCalcs profile
YouTube: critor3000
Twitter: critor2000
GitHub: critor

Re: Libraires Python supplémentaires

Unread postby emilechombier » 01 Sep 2019, 23:30

voilà c'est précisément à cet écran que je bloque, à la 2e étape : je prends la calculette je vais dans le catalogue, je sélectione Asm(, puis ENTRER
et c'es just affiché "Asm(" où je trouve le prgmDUMP ??? il n'est pas dans ma liste de programmes...
User avatar
emilechombier
Niveau 7: EP (Espèce Protégée: geek)
Niveau 7: EP (Espèce Protégée: geek)
Level up: 8.6%
 
Posts: 51
Joined: 01 Sep 2019, 17:29
Gender: Male
Calculator(s):
MyCalcs profile

Re: Libraires Python supplémentaires

Unread postby critor » 01 Sep 2019, 23:44

'Enregistrer le programme' place juste le programme de dumping dans un dossier de l'ordinateur.

Il faut ensuite le transférer sur la calculatrice avec le logiciel de connectivité TI-Connect CE.
Image
User avatar
critorAdmin
Niveau 19: CU (Créateur Universel)
Niveau 19: CU (Créateur Universel)
Level up: 51.5%
 
Posts: 42261
Images: 16739
Joined: 25 Oct 2008, 00:00
Location: Montpellier
Gender: Male
Calculator(s):
MyCalcs profile
YouTube: critor3000
Twitter: critor2000
GitHub: critor

Re: Libraires Python supplémentaires

Unread postby Lionel Debroux » 02 Sep 2019, 06:18

Outre le fait qu'il ne soient pas gratuits au-delà de la période d'essai, les logiciels de TI manquent de fidélité pour l'émulation. C'est pour ça que j'ai écrit "CEmu est le seul émulateur" plus haut.

Je me suis donc tourné vers TiLP : Après avoir désinstallé les logiciels et drivers Ti (Ti-connect, Ti-View etc.), j'ai installé TiLP et GTK+ (je n'avais pas pas celui de GIMP) mais je bloque sur l'install de GFM (message "could not download the files"... je clique sur retry , tjs le même problème).

Tu as correctement contourné le problème de téléchargement du runtime GTK+. Tu n'as pas vraiment besoin de GFM actuellement, il ne sert qu'à manipuler les fichiers de groupe et c'est un cas d'utilisation plutôt rare.

Mais J'ai beau brancher et débrancher la calculetten elle n'est pas détectée, TiLP ne bronche pas.

Est-ce que tu as utilisé Zadig, comme décrit dans le README ? Sous Windows 7 x64 et ultérieurs, c'est la procédure à réaliser une fois, à laquelle je faisais référence plus tôt. Bien que le filter driver soit fiable, l'installation automatique est déconseillée, donc je ne l'effectue pas dans l'installeur.

Pour avoir la meilleure gestion des TI-eZ80, la version de TILP à utiliser est celle linkée dans les topics de beta-test sur les principaux forums de la communauté (ici https://ti-pla.net/t11436 ): https://tiplanet.org/beta/tilp2-setup.exe .
Membre de la TI-Chess Team.
Co-mainteneur de GCC4TI (documentation en ligne de GCC4TI), TIEmu et TILP.
User avatar
Lionel DebrouxSuper Modo
Niveau 14: CI (Calculateur de l'Infini)
Niveau 14: CI (Calculateur de l'Infini)
Level up: 11.3%
 
Posts: 6869
Joined: 23 Dec 2009, 00:00
Location: France
Gender: Male
Calculator(s):
MyCalcs profile
Class: -
GitHub: debrouxl

Re: Libraires Python supplémentaires

Unread postby emilechombier » 02 Sep 2019, 07:57

Un grand merci de nouveau pour le lien et les infos :P , cela a maintenant fonctionné, j'ai tout désinstallé et réinstallé avec cette version 2 (je n'avais que la 1.19 sur GitHUB avec un vieux GTK, j'ai mal cherché ?)
En effet il n'y avait pas référence à Zadig et grâce à ce petit prog le nouveau driver ib-usb_win32 s'est installé et fonctionne.
En fait on pouvait encore discuter 107 ans : Cemu restait bloqué à "Asm(prgmDUMP" car il n'arrivait pas à trouver la Ti...C'était donc encore et toujours un souci de driver comme souvent avec Windows... :@
J'ai de plus activé le DirectLink dans Paramètres et synchronisé l'heure. J'ai TiLP qui semble bien fonctionner...
Capture.JPG

La sauvergarde de la ROM s'est bien passé et fonctionne bien avec CEmu64 (je peux jouer à DonkeyKong sur-ma-Ti-sur-mon-PC!) elle est juste reconnue comme une premium non Python-édition noire mais je pense que ce n'est pas très important puisque l'application Python dans "prgm" est bien fonctionnelle.

Si je comprends bien je n'ai plus besoin de Ti-Connect puisque j'ai TiLP, ni de Ti-View puisque j'ai Cemu ? 8-) :D
Puis-je revenir en ROM 5.4? aurai-je toujours la vérification de signatures?
You do not have the required permissions to view the files attached to this post.
User avatar
emilechombier
Niveau 7: EP (Espèce Protégée: geek)
Niveau 7: EP (Espèce Protégée: geek)
Level up: 8.6%
 
Posts: 51
Joined: 01 Sep 2019, 17:29
Gender: Male
Calculator(s):
MyCalcs profile

Re: Libraires Python supplémentaires

Unread postby Lionel Debroux » 02 Sep 2019, 09:06

En effet il n'y avait pas référence à Zadig et grâce à ce petit prog le nouveau driver ib-usb_win32 s'est installé et fonctionne.

Les notes sur Zadig sont dans le README depuis quelques temps: https://github.com/debrouxl/tilp_and_gf ... ADME.win32 .

Cemu restait bloqué à "Asm(prgmDUMP" car il n'arrivait pas à trouver la Ti...

Pour l'instant, CEmu ne communique pas avec les vraies calculatrices sur les câbles habituels. Quand il le fera, il sera soumis aux mêmes problèmes de drivers Windows que TILP (libticables)... d'ailleurs, j'espère qu'il utilisera les mêmes drivers que libticables, sinon ça sera encore plus chiant pour les utilisateurs.

Si je comprends bien je n'ai plus besoin de Ti-Connect puisque j'ai TiLP

Les ensembles fonctionnels de TILP et TI-Connect CE sont similaires, mais pas équivalents:
* TILP n'a pas par exemple de fonction de conversion de scripts Python en appvars pour calculatrice;
* TI-Connect CE ne sait pas dumper la Flash, entre autres.

ni de Ti-View puisque j'ai Cemu ? 8-)

Je ne connais pas tout ce que le SmartView fait, mais pour l'émulation, son manque de fidélité le rend à déconseiller.

Puis-je revenir en ROM 5.4? aurai-je toujours la vérification de signatures?

La vérification de signatures et la protection anti-downgrade seront toujours là.

C'est une des premières fois que je vois un screenshot d'info mentionnant Python On Board. Je n'ai pas encore de 83PCE EP moi-même.
Membre de la TI-Chess Team.
Co-mainteneur de GCC4TI (documentation en ligne de GCC4TI), TIEmu et TILP.
User avatar
Lionel DebrouxSuper Modo
Niveau 14: CI (Calculateur de l'Infini)
Niveau 14: CI (Calculateur de l'Infini)
Level up: 11.3%
 
Posts: 6869
Joined: 23 Dec 2009, 00:00
Location: France
Gender: Male
Calculator(s):
MyCalcs profile
Class: -
GitHub: debrouxl

Re: Libraires Python supplémentaires

Unread postby emilechombier » 02 Sep 2019, 10:19

j'ai peut-être crié victoire trop vite (ou bien je ne sais pas encore bien me servir de tout...)

- apparemment TiLP ne gère pas les fichiers de mise à jour d'"OS" de Ti en format ".8pu" (ou j'ai loupé quelques chose). Donc pas
moyen de faire tourner CEmu en OS 5.4 ? Il faut obligatoirement passer par une image ROM pour changer d'OS sous CEmu?
Et si je rebascule la Ti physique en 5.4, les programmes et apps "non-officielles" en mémoire seront-elles toujours exécutables?

- j'ai essayé de sauvegarder ma RAM avec TiLP mais rien n'est indiqué quant au fichier où elle est sauvegardéeDonc impossible de restaurer" la RAM en cas de souci...

- Python ne fonctionne pas sous CEmu. Il est présent dans les menus émulés mais il reste sur un écran vide quand on le lance (il doit faire appel à l'addresse mémoire de la puce Flash dédiée à Python qui n'est pas émulée dans la ROM de CEmu...?)
User avatar
emilechombier
Niveau 7: EP (Espèce Protégée: geek)
Niveau 7: EP (Espèce Protégée: geek)
Level up: 8.6%
 
Posts: 51
Joined: 01 Sep 2019, 17:29
Gender: Male
Calculator(s):
MyCalcs profile

PreviousNext

Return to Problèmes divers / Aide débutants

Who is online

Users browsing this forum: ClaudeBot [spider] and 22 guests

-
Search
-
Social TI-Planet
-
Featured topics
Comparaisons des meilleurs prix pour acheter sa calculatrice !
"1 calculatrice pour tous", le programme solidaire de Texas Instruments. Reçois gratuitement et sans aucune obligation d'achat, 5 calculatrices couleur programmables en Python à donner aux élèves les plus nécessiteux de ton lycée. Tu peux recevoir au choix 5 TI-82 Advanced Edition Python ou bien 5 TI-83 Premium CE Edition Python.
Enseignant(e), reçois gratuitement 1 exemplaire de test de la TI-82 Advanced Edition Python. À demander d'ici le 31 décembre 2024.
Aidez la communauté à documenter les révisions matérielles en listant vos calculatrices graphiques !
1234
-
Donations / Premium
For more contests, prizes, reviews, helping us pay the server and domains...
Donate
Discover the the advantages of a donor account !
JoinRejoignez the donors and/or premium!les donateurs et/ou premium !


Partner and ad
Notre partenaire Jarrety Calculatrices à acheter chez Calcuso
-
Stats.
1568 utilisateurs:
>1560 invités
>4 membres
>4 robots
Record simultané (sur 6 mois):
6892 utilisateurs (le 07/06/2017)
-
Other interesting websites
Texas Instruments Education
Global | France
 (English / Français)
Banque de programmes TI
ticalc.org
 (English)
La communauté TI-82
tout82.free.fr
 (Français)